How do I estimate how many cubic yards I need for a driveway, patio, or garden bed in Howell?

Measure the area in square feet and decide the desired depth in inches, then use this formula: (area in sq ft * depth in inches) / 324 = cubic yards. For example, a 20 ft x 20 ft driveway at 6 inches deep needs about 7.4 cubic yards. Always order 5-10% extra to account for compaction, grading, and waste.

How should I choose materials for a driveway versus a patio or drainage solution?

Pick materials based on the performance you need: stability and compaction for driveways, a smoother finish for patios, and highly permeable options for drainage. Often projects use a layered approach—a compacted base for strength topped with a different surface material for appearance or drainage. What maintenance should Howell homeowners expect for outdoor materials?

Expect periodic regrading, topping up, and compaction, especially after freeze-thaw cycles and heavy rain that can cause washouts or settling. Materials used for paths and driveways may need topping up every 1–3 years depending on traffic, while drainage areas benefit from routine inspection to prevent clogging. Use salt and de-icing chemicals sparingly near decorative aggregates, and address standing water quickly to prolong material life.
